Using Lavender Essential Oil For Rosacea
Using lavender essential oil for rosacea is a very popular and all-natural treatment. All over the web you can find advertisements proclaiming the benefits of using lavender essential oil for rosacea, but are the claims true? And is it safe? Here is what you need to know about lavender essential oil for rosacea treatments.
What is Rosacea?
Rosacea is a somewhat common skin disorder that is usually found in people starting at the age of thirty. It is a flushing or redness on the cheeks, nose, chin or forehead that looks somewhat like severe sunburn. It goes away and comes back and if left untreated, rosacea can get worse over time.
What Is Lavender Essential Oil?
Lavender is an herb that has been used for centuries as a healing agent. The sent sooths and calms, it is a natural antiseptic, antibiotic, and detoxifying agent. Lavender essential oil is made by steaming the stems of the lavender flower to extract the essence of the plant. Then, the vapor released from the steaming is stored in tanks and left to cool. The vapor becomes the essential oil during the cooling stage.
How To Use Lavender Essential Oil On Skin For Rosacea
Strong beauty products full of harsh chemicals are said to weaken the skin, making it venerable to bacteria and environmental stresses. Some say this is the cause of rosacea. Lavender can sooth the skin and regenerate damaged skin cells and broken capillary veins. The best way to apply lavender is through lavender essential oil. It is important to make sure that the oil is pure, with no additives. Additives can make the condition worse.
You can apply the oil directly to the skin like lotion. Use gentle, even strokes with the tips of your fingers, making sure not to irritate the skin. A word of caution: Geraniol which can be found in lavender essential oil, rose oil, geranium oil, palmarosa oil, jasmine oil, citronella oil, and other essential oils can be irritants for rosacea in some people. So you should test lavender oil in a small area of your face, first, before trying all over your face. If any redness occurs in the test spot, do not use the oil on the rest of your face. Lavender essential oil for rosacea should be used after consulting a doctor and shouldn’t be used if you are allergic to lavender.
